问题标签 [instasharp]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
3 回答
1382 浏览

c# - 如何从 InstaSharp 中的关系端点访问 UsersResponse 中的分页?

我有一个InstaSharp.Endpoints.Relationships.Authenticated对象EP_RELATIONSHIPS,我可以打电话EP_RELATIONSHIPS.Follows()来获取我关注的用户列表。我关注了几百人,但我只得到了 50 个结果。

当我使用 API 控制台检查 Instagram API 页面上的 JSON 数据时,我可以看到有一个分页 URL。

其他返回对象,例如InstaSharp.Model.Responses.MediasResponse具有 .Pagination似乎提供此功能的调用对象。

这个库不完整吗?为什么端点响应中没有分页,Relationships如何在不重新编写我自己的 InstaSharp 这一部分的版本的情况下完成分页?

0 投票
1 回答
2486 浏览

c# - C# - Instasharp - 如何使用分页

我正在创建一个小程序来获取使用 C# 和 instasharp 的 instagram 用户关注列表。下面的代码将为我提供前 50 个。我相信我必须使用分页选项来获取下一个 url 才能进入下一页。那就是我卡住的地方。如何使用分页来遍历所有关注的用户?

0 投票
3 回答
9117 浏览

c# - 如何使用 InstaSharp

什么 authInfo ?我想运行这段代码,但我不知道找到 authInfo 。var users = new InstaSharp.Endpoints.Users.Authenticated ( config, authInfo )

如果您在 asp.net 中有代码 Instasharp sdk,请分享

0 投票
0 回答
1906 浏览

c# - InstaSharp API - 从特定标签获取数据

我正在使用 InstaSharp API 将我的 instagram 中的图片加载到我的网站中。

现在我正在尝试获取包括特定主题标签的所有数据,但我得到的唯一一件事是添加到我的列表()中的一个随机对象(图片数据result.Data)。而且它总是相同的图片(该对象位于特定主题标签的整个对象列表中间的某个位置,而我使用的这个主题标签在 Instagram 上搜索时被点击了 66 次,所以不止 1 个)。

我如何从这个特定的标签中获取所有数据,以便我可以使用所有这些对象?

这是我的代码:

甚至更好,

如何从特定用户的特定主题标签中获取所有数据,以便我可以使用所有这些对象?

像这样:

注意:如果我喜欢最后一个,我只会得到特定用户添加的 X 个对象,最后 20 个添加的对象。这意味着:其他 18 个对象没有我想要的主题标签。

0 投票
1 回答
762 浏览

c# - 为什么相同的访问令牌适用于媒体但不适用于 Feed?

InstaSharp用来从我的帐户中获取所有媒体。此代码可以正常工作,没有任何错误:

现在,如果我对以下内容做同样的事情Users

这将返回:

OAuthParameterException:提供的 access_token 无效。

为什么相同的访问令牌在一个地方有效,但在另一个地方无效?


注意:我在获取访问令牌时传递了所有范围(basic, comments, likes, relationships)。我也尝试过使用默认值(basic),但它也不起作用。

注意2:由于我在 aConsoleApplication中尝试此操作,因此获取访问令牌的方式是生成链接,复制/粘贴到浏览器,确认授权并从 url 获取。我不确定这有什么不同,但值得注意的是......

0 投票
1 回答
497 浏览

c# - 使用 Instasharp 加载下一页图像

我正在使用 Instasharp,我需要获取标记为“汽车”的分页图像集:

当我检查reply2 时,我看到加载了600 个项目并且PageCount 等于20。

而且我还得到一个 PaginationNextMaxId ..

关键是我确实想加载所有项目。

我只需要加载 20 个并且有足够的信息来加载接下来的 20 个。

有谁知道我该怎么做?

更新

我尝试了以下方法:

但结果它为空......

0 投票
1 回答
371 浏览

c# - 如何将 Mapper.cs 与 Instasharp 一起使用

我是一名法国学生,我必须为这个学期做一个项目。我必须从 Instagram 获取媒体(使用 api)并将它们放入数据库中。我现在使用 instasharp,我可以使用 HttpClient 类发出请求。

这将返回一个包含 JSON 请求内容的字符串。但是我见过一个名为 Mapper.cs 的类,它应该将请求的结果与不同的 instasharp 类匹配。例如,如果我搜索媒体,映射器类应该读取 JSON 字符串并创建适当的媒体实例。我做这种请求:https ://api.instagram.com/v1/media/search?lat=45.759723&lng=4.842223&distance=5000&client_id=My-Id&count=5

但我不确定,是否有人能够告诉我 Mapper 类的真正作用。


这里是Mapper类,方法我都不懂,所以不能用。

这就是我尝试过的,但它不起作用,“Erreur 540 'InstaSharp.Mapper.Map(string)' 不可访问”(类似这样,我自己翻译了错误)

而这个“错误539找不到类型或命名空间名称'media'(缺少使用指令或程序集引用?”

我真的不知道如何使用 Mapper 类,因为我从未见过这样的类(我在 6 个月前才开始使用 C#)

0 投票
1 回答
2013 浏览

c# - 如何使用 Instasharp 发出请求

我必须用 instasharp 做一些请求,但我不知道该怎么做,我在网站上搜索后尝试了一些东西,但它使 Visual Studio 冻结。

这是我的代码,在这个代码中,我只想提出一个简单的请求(通过纬度和经度获取位置),以了解它是如何工作的。

所以我用我的客户和我的秘密创建了一个配置,并用它来创建一个 Location Endpoint。但是在做之后result1.Wait(),它会冻结。

你有什么我可以使用的解决方案或技巧吗?谢谢您的帮助。

0 投票
1 回答
1770 浏览

instagram - Instagram API 的沙盒或测试环境

再会,

如果有任何适用于 Instagram API 的沙盒或测试环境,我可以在其中测试和运行我的代码,请分享您的意见。我更喜欢使用 Instashrp 库,但任何其他工具也可以。谢谢

0 投票
1 回答
1047 浏览

instagram-api - 使用 Instasharp 找不到 Instagram 的登录页面

我正在使用 Instasharp 库与 Instagram 进行通信。在传递所需参数并建立身份验证链接后。系统显示页面未找到的画面(应该是 Instagram Authentication Page for login)

我的代码如下

请注意,变量链接的最终值如下所示

一旦应用程序尝试重定向页面,它就会在 instagram 网站上显示页面未找到错误。请注意下面给出的图片

未找到 Instagram 页面

请告知是否有人以前遇到过类似的情况。